Detailed Business Model & Operational Concept
Core Operational Mechanism & Strategic Execution

The business provides on-demand, custom fabrication of industrial fixtures, jigs, tools, and specialized hardware components. The primary operational mode is local, on-site, leveraging a well-equipped workshop. Core Mechanic: Clients submit detailed specifications, CAD files, or even sketches for custom-made metal or plastic parts. The fabrication service then uses CNC machining, milling, and potentially other fabrication techniques to produce these parts to exact tolerances. The 'on-demand' aspect means clients are not entering long-term contracts but are ordering specific items as needed, often for urgent production runs, prototyping, or specialized tooling requirements. Convenience: Direct interaction, local presence, and often on-site consultation or delivery reduce client friction. Step-by-Step Operational Delivery:


1
Inquiry & Quoting: Client submits design specifications (e.g., CAD files, drawings, or detailed descriptions). The business reviews the requirements, assesses material needs and machining time, and provides a detailed quote with lead time. This is typically done via email or a simple online form.


2
Material Sourcing: Upon quote acceptance, necessary raw materials (e.g., aluminum, steel, specific plastics) are sourced, either from local suppliers for speed or bulk inventory for cost-efficiency.


3
Machining & Fabrication: The design is programmed into the CNC machinery. The parts are precisely cut, milled, or shaped. Quality checks are performed at key stages.


4
Finishing & Assembly (if applicable): Parts may undergo finishing processes like deburring, polishing, or anodizing. If multiple components form a fixture, they are assembled.


5
Quality Assurance: A final inspection verifies that the fabricated component meets all specified dimensions, tolerances, and material properties.


6
Delivery/Pickup: The finished product is either delivered to the client's site or made available for local pickup.


7
Invoicing & Payment: An invoice is generated and sent to the client, with payment due upon receipt or within agreed short terms. Payment is typically processed via direct invoice, bank transfer, or a merchant POS system. Who Pays: The direct client, typically a manufacturing company, engineering firm, R&D department, or a small business with in-house production needs, pays for each fabricated part or batch on a per-project basis.     Competitor Intelligence
    Large-Scale Contract Manufacturers
    Why they succeed: These entities excel at high-volume production runs, leveraging economies of scale to offer lower per-unit costs for standardized parts. Their established infrastructure and extensive supply chains allow them to handle very large orders efficiently.
    Core weakness: Their primary weakness lies in their lack of agility and high minimum order quantities, making them unsuitable for one-off custom jobs, rapid prototyping, or urgent small-batch needs. Their lead times can also be significantly longer due to complex scheduling and bureaucracy.
    Regional Machine Shops
    Why they succeed: These businesses often have a loyal local customer base and can offer a degree of customization. They may have established relationships with local industries and a reputation for reliability within their service area.
    Core weakness: Many regional shops lack cutting-edge CNC technology, limiting their precision and material capabilities. Their operational processes might be less streamlined, leading to longer turnaround times and potentially higher costs for complex or urgent jobs compared to a specialized on-demand service.
    Online 3D Printing Services
    Why they succeed: These platforms offer accessibility and a wide range of material options for complex geometries, often at competitive prices for prototypes. Their digital interface simplifies the ordering process for many users.
    Core weakness: The material strength, precision, and surface finish of 3D printed parts often do not meet the stringent requirements for industrial fixtures and tools, especially when compared to CNC-machined metal components. Turnaround times for larger or more complex parts can still be lengthy.
    In-House Fabrication Departments
    Why they succeed: Companies with significant in-house fabrication capabilities benefit from immediate availability, direct control over the process, and no external quoting delays. This is ideal for highly proprietary designs or extremely urgent internal needs.
    Core weakness: Maintaining a high-end fabrication department is capital-intensive and requires specialized skilled labor, which can be a significant overhead for businesses not solely focused on manufacturing. It can also lead to underutilization of equipment and expertise for non-core tasks.

    Risk Assessment & Mitigation
    CNC Machine Breakdown
    Likelihood: Medium Impact: High
    Mitigation: Implement a rigorous preventative maintenance schedule for all machinery. Secure service contracts with rapid response times from manufacturers or specialized technicians. Maintain a small buffer stock of critical spare parts for common wear items.
    Material Price Volatility
    Likelihood: High Impact: Medium
    Mitigation: Establish strong relationships with multiple material suppliers to ensure competitive pricing and availability. Implement flexible quoting with material price escalation clauses where appropriate. Maintain a small strategic inventory of high-demand materials to buffer against short-term spikes.
    Loss of Key Skilled Personnel
    Likelihood: Medium Impact: High
    Mitigation: Foster a positive work environment and offer competitive compensation and benefits to retain skilled machinists. Implement cross-training programs to ensure redundancy in critical operational roles. Document operational procedures thoroughly to facilitate knowledge transfer.
    Client Dissatisfaction with Precision/Quality
    Likelihood: Low Impact: High
    Mitigation: Maintain stringent quality control processes at every stage of fabrication. Invest in advanced metrology equipment for accurate verification. Establish clear communication channels with clients regarding tolerances and material specifications upfront. Offer a clear warranty or rework policy for any defects.
    Intellectual Property Theft or Misuse
    Likelihood: Low Impact: High
    Mitigation: Implement strict internal protocols for handling client design files, including secure storage and access controls. Utilize Non-Disclosure Agreements (NDAs) with clients and employees where appropriate. Train staff on data security best practices and the importance of client confidentiality.

    Olivia Brown
    Olivia Brown
    Unit Economics Strategist
    "Constantly monitor your Cost of Goods Sold (COGS) per project, paying close attention to material waste and machine setup time. Implement strategies to minimize scrap, such as optimizing nesting in CAM software or reusing offcuts for smaller jobs. Track your effective hourly rate for machine time and labor to ensure all projects are priced to achieve your target margin. Identify and eliminate low-margin projects or renegotiate terms if necessary."
